US History 1, Chapter 1
from MakingHistory · host Dan Allosso
My first lecture for my online US History course, setting the scene and briefly describing the Americas, Europe, and Africa before the “discovery” of America by the Europeans and subsequent collision of cultures. The narrative “chapters” serve as a jumping-off place for the primary sources the students read and discuss each week. This week there are a dozen, beginning with an account of Leif Erikson in Vinland and concluding with Richard Hakluyt’s advice to Queen Elizabeth about using America to “abase” Spain.
